Brampton market snapshot

Brampton's market cooled through June, with prices easing across every home type against last year and a typical home taking about a month to sell. Detached homes and townhouses softened together, so buyers have more room and less competition than a year ago.

Average figures. Source: Toronto Regional Real Estate Board, June 2026.

  • Average price

    -6.9%

    $888,203

  • Detached

    -5.2%

    $1,039,978

  • Townhouse

    -7.7%

    $770,672

  • Condo apartment

    -6.0%

    $431,720

  • Days on market

    +16.0%

    29

Land transfer tax in Brampton

No municipal land transfer tax in Brampton — you pay the Ontario tax only.

Example — an average Brampton home at $890,000:
Portion of priceRateTax
First $55,0000.5%$275
$55K — $250K1.0%$1,950
$250K — $400K1.5%$2,250
$400K — $890K2.0%$9,800
Total$14,275
First-time buyer (after $4,000 rebate)$10,275

Home has a basement unit?

We confirm the unit is legal before you close.

  • Second units must be registeredBrampton requires every basement unit to be registered.
  • Unregistered units carry real riskFines reach $25,000 and insurers can deny claims.
  • We check before you closeSo you don't inherit an illegal, uninsurable unit.

Yes. In Ontario a lawyer is legally required to close a purchase or sale. We review your agreement, search title, handle the land transfer tax, and register the deal, and Ownright does all of it online for a flat, transparent fee.

In Brampton you pay only Ontario's land transfer tax; there is no municipal LTT. On an $890,000 home that's about $14,275, or roughly $10,275 for a first-time buyer after the $4,000 provincial rebate.

Yes, but only if it's legal. A basement apartment in Brampton has to be registered with the city and meet fire and building codes to count as a legal second unit. Plenty aren't, so before you close we confirm the unit is actually registered and compliant, not just advertised as legal.

The risk lands on the buyer. Brampton can order an unregistered unit removed, fines reach $25,000, and insurers can deny a fire or flood claim on an illegal apartment. We check the unit's status before closing so you're not the one left holding it.

Yes. Brampton has no municipal land transfer tax, so you skip the second tax Toronto charges. Land transfer tax on an $890,000 home is about $14,275 in Brampton versus roughly $28,550 in Toronto. You'll still budget for legal fees, title insurance, and disbursements.

Yes. For a Brampton condo, Ownright reviews the status certificate, the reserve fund, the rules, and any special assessments, so you know the building's financial health before you close.
